§ 1254.01 PERMITTED USES.
   The following uses shall be permitted in the Suburban Office and Institutional District.
   (a)   Residential. Dwellings ancillary to permitted institutional uses.
   (b)   Administrative and Business. Administrative offices primarily engaged in general administration, supervision, purchasing, accounting and other management functions, and business offices carrying on no retail trade with the general public and having no stock of goods maintained for sale to customers, including:
      (1)   Commercial and stock savings banks;
      (2)   Mutual savings banks;
      (3)   Trust companies not engaged in deposit banking;
      (4)   Establishments performing functions closely related to banking;
      (5)   Rediscount and financing institutions for credit agencies other than banks;
      (6)   Savings and loan associations;
      (7)   Agricultural credit institutions;
      (8)   Personal credit institutions;
      (9)   Business credit institutions;
      (10)   Loan correspondents and brokers;
      (11)   Security brokers, dealers and flotation companies;
      (12)   Commodity contracts brokers and dealers;
      (13)   Security and commodity exchanges;
      (14)   Services allied with the exchange of securities or commodities;
      (15)   Life insurance;
      (16)   Accident and health insurance;
      (17)   Fire, marine and casualty insurance;
      (18)   Surety insurance;
      (19)   Title insurance;
      (20)   Insurance carriers, not elsewhere classified;
      (21)   Insurance agents, brokers and service;
      (22)   Real estate operators (except developers) and lessors;
      (23)   Agents, brokers and managers;
      (24)   Title abstract companies;
      (25)   Subdividers and developers;
      (26)   Operative builders;
      (27)   Combinations of real estate, insurance, loans, law offices;
      (28)   Holding companies;
      (29)   Investment companies;
      (30)   Trusts; and
      (31)   Miscellaneous investing institutions.
   (c)   Professional. Professional offices engaged in providing tangible and intangible services to the general public, involving both persons and their possessions, including:
      (1)   Offices of physicians and surgeons;
      (2)   Offices of dentists and dental surgeons;
      (3)   Offices of osteopathic physicians;
      (4)   Offices of chiropractors;
      (5)   Medical and dental laboratories;
      (6)   Health and allied services;
      (7)   Legal services;
      (8)   Engineering and architectural services;
      (9)   Accounting, auditing and bookkeeping services; and
      (10)   Services (professional) not elsewhere classified.
   (d)   Institutions. Institutions providing social, cultural, educational and health services to member agencies, organizations and individuals or to the general public, including:
      (1)   Hospitals;
      (2)   Elementary and secondary schools;
      (3)   Colleges, universities, professional schools, junior colleges and normal schools;
      (4)   Libraries;
      (5)   Museums and art galleries; and
      (6)   Religious organizations.
   (e)   Organizations and Associations. Organizations and associations, organized on a profit-making or nonprofit-making basis, for the promotion of membership interests, including:
      (1)   Business associations;
      (2)   Professional membership organizations;
      (3)   Labor unions and similar labor organizations;
      (4)   Civic, social and fraternal associations;
      (5)   Political organizations;
      (6)   Charitable organizations; and
      (7)   Nonprofit membership organizations not elsewhere classified.
(Ord. 5-89, passed 5-8-1989)
